';
}
$('.myfancybox').fancybox({
closeClick : true,
helpers : {
title : {
type : 'inside'
}
},
afterLoad : function() {
var product_id = this.element.context.attributes['productid'].value;
var her = getBlock(product_id);
this.title = her;
},
afterShow : function (){ //Добавляем кнопку некст, если есть возможность загрузить аяксом
if ($('#next_url.can_load').length) {
if (!$('.fancybox-wrap .fancybox-next').length) {
countPrd = $('.prd[productid]').length;
$('.fancybox-wrap').append('
');
}
}
},
loop:false,
openEffect:'fade',
closeEffect :'fade',
nextEffect :'fade',
prevEffect:'fade'
});
//нажатие на кнопку нект, если есть возможность грузить аяксом
$('.fancybox-ajax-loader').live('click',function (){
$.fancybox.close();
$('#next_url').addClass('needOpen').click();
return false;
})
if ($('.pagination .links').length) {
var lazyload = false;
var ajax_page = 3;
var ajax_cpath = '2_56';
var ajax_limit = 32;
var ajax_product_total = 227;
var ajax_base_url = 'https://procanvas.ru/shop/poster/kartini-dlya-ofisa?page=3';
var ajax_base_url_clear = 'https://procanvas.ru/shop/poster/kartini-dlya-ofisa';
var load_canvas_btn = '
';
$('.pagination').prepend(load_canvas_btn);
$('.pagination a').each(function () {
if (parseInt($(this).html())) {
$(this).attr('data-num', $(this).html());
}
})
$('.pagination .links b').replaceWith('
' + ajax_page + '');
$(window).bind('scrollstop', function(){
var page_height = $(document).height();//высота всей страницы
var wind_height = $(window).height();//высота окна браузера
if (lazyload && $('#next_url').hasClass('can_load')) {
var scroll_top = $(document).scrollTop();//высота прокрученной области
var offset = $('#next_url').offset();
if (scroll_top + wind_height > offset.top) {
$('#next_url').click();
}
}
});
}